This study investigates the efficacy of monitoring lipid profiles in patients with stage 2 hypertension within an outpatient setting. The research focuses on the impact of regular lipid profile assessments on patient outcomes, including cardiovascular risk reduction. We aim to identify effective strategies for lipid management that can be implemented in primary care. The study analyzes the correlation between lipid control and the progression of hypertension-related complications, providing insights into improving patient care.
The primary idea is to evaluate the impact of proactive lipid profile monitoring on the overall health and well-being of patients with stage 2 hypertension. The research seeks to identify optimized strategies for lipid management, thus improving cardiovascular health within the studied patient group.
Hypertension is a significant global health challenge, with stage 2 hypertension presenting a high risk of cardiovascular events. Effective lipid management is crucial in mitigating this risk. This study addresses a critical need for evidence-based strategies to improve patient outcomes in outpatient hypertension care by analyzing and creating effective ways of treatment.
